Technical field:
The utility model relates to a kind of power equipment, is specifically related to a kind of GW6 type isolating switch connecting lever macro-axis extractor.
Background technology:
GW6 type isolating switch is as important power transformation primary equipment, play insulating power supply, change system operation mode, deciliter Smaller load electric current, carry out the important function such as grid switching operation, in electric power system, use amount is large, therefore its functional reliability requires high, all larger on the impact of the design of electric substation, power plant, foundation and safe operation.Along with the reason that the growth of running time and rainwater dust storm corrode, cause GW6 type isolating switch aging, the connecting lever macro-axis of GW6 type isolating switch gets rusty bite, makes the lower link bar of GW6 type isolating switch cannot promote the motion of connecting lever macro-axis; When divide-shut brake, because connecting lever macro-axis cannot move, the continuous applied pressure of motor just acts on lower link bar, and lower link bar cannot bear continuous applied pressure, causes lower link bar to rupture, and finally causes GW6 type isolating switch damage and cannot work.
For solving lower link bar breakage problem, connecting lever macro-axis need be taken out, carrying out eliminating rust, polish, recover installation after lubrication work, but in service work, the taking-up of connecting lever macro-axis is very difficult.General employing sledgehammer adds push rod impact or the mode of transmission case being torn to open ground takes out connecting lever macro-axis, but due to the connecting lever macro-axis after death resistance that becomes rusty very big, the mode adopting sledgehammer to add push rod impact takes out the fragile equipment of connecting lever macro-axis; And both sides lead-in wire, conduction folding frame are pulled down the mode of transmission case being torn to open ground and taken out connecting lever macro-axis, cause service work to be wasted time and energy, and parts such as dismounting transmission case, lead-in wire etc. need carry out double high-altitude maintenance, dangerous high.
Utility model content:
The purpose of this utility model is to provide a kind of and realizes directly taking out on equipment the GW6 type isolating switch connecting lever macro-axis extractor that connecting lever macro-axis, repair time are short, reduce load loss.
The utility model is implemented by following technical scheme: GW6 type isolating switch connecting lever macro-axis extractor, and it comprises fixed head, portable plate, upper backup pad, lower supporting plate, push rod; Described fixed head and described portable plate adjustable fixing, described fixed head is provided with an adjustment hole, and described adjustment hole is slit-like through-holes, is provided with a jogger hole in the corresponding position of described portable plate and described adjustment hole; Described push rod is threaded rod, one end of described push rod is spirally connected with described upper backup pad through described adjustment hole and described jogger hole successively, the described upper backup pad of the both sides, position that are spirally connected of described upper backup pad and described push rod is arranged with a pair regulating tank, in described upper backup pad side, Parallel Symmetric is provided with a pair pull bar, described in every root, one end of pull bar is provided with latch, described in every root, the other end of pull bar is provided with screw thread, and pull bar described in every root is slidably arranged in corresponding described regulating tank by described latch split; Described lower supporting plate is provided with the connecting hole of a pair centrosymmetric ellipse, the end of thread of pull bar described in every root is passed the described connecting hole corresponding with it and is fixed by hold-doun nut and described lower supporting plate, is provided with arc groove in the side of described lower supporting plate in the middle of long limit.
Advantage of the present utility model: 1, can realize directly taking out connecting lever macro-axis on equipment, quick-detachment be carried out to connecting lever macro-axis, substantially reduces the time of maintenance; 2, without the need to dismantling the parts such as transmission case, lead-in wire, reducing maintenance security risk, having ensured the safety of maintenance personal; 3, the interruption duration caused because of maintenance shortens greatly, decreases electrical load loss, decreases economic loss.

Embodiment:
As Figure 1-3, GW6 type isolating switch connecting lever macro-axis extractor, it comprises fixed head 1, portable plate 2, upper backup pad 3, lower supporting plate 4, push rod 5, fixed head 1 is adjustable fixing with portable plate 2, namely fixed head 1 is bonded to each other with the side plate face of portable plate 2, fixed head 1 and portable plate 2 one end are hinged by bearing pin 16, another end plate face of fixed head 1 is provided with flute profile fixed via 17, portable plate 2 is provided with a fixing hole 18 with the corresponding position of flute profile fixed via 17, fixed head 1 can be regulated by flute profile fixed via 17 and fixing hole 18 as required with the relative position of portable plate 2, after regulating the relative position of fixed head 1 and portable plate 2, with bolt through flute profile fixed via 17 and fixing hole 18 with fixing portable plate 2 and fixed head 1, fixed head 1 is provided with an adjustment hole 6, and adjustment hole 6 is slit-like through-holes, is provided with a jogger hole 7 at portable plate 2 and the corresponding position of adjustment hole 6, push rod 5 is threaded rod, one end of push rod 5 is spirally connected with upper backup pad 3 through adjustment hole 6 and jogger hole 7 successively, upper backup pad 3 with the upper backup pad 3 of the both sides, position that are spirally connected of push rod 5 are arranged with a pair regulating tank 8, in upper backup pad 3 side, Parallel Symmetric is provided with a pair pull bar 9, one end of every root pull bar 9 is provided with latch 10, the other end of every root pull bar 9 is provided with screw thread, and often root pull bar 9 is slidably arranged in corresponding regulating tank 8 by latch 10 split, lower supporting plate 4 is provided with the connecting hole 11 of a pair centrosymmetric ellipse, and the end of thread of every root pull bar 9 is also fixed by hold-doun nut 12 and lower supporting plate 4 through the connecting hole 11 corresponding with it, is provided with arc groove 13 in the side of lower supporting plate 4 in the middle of long limit.
Use step:
1, GW6 type isolating switch connecting lever macro-axis cylinder lever connecting rod is removed;
2, first fixed head 1 is inserted GW6 type isolating switch transmission case frame 14, put into portable plate 2 again, the relative position of adjustment fixing plate 1 and portable plate 2 as required, after regulating the relative position of fixed head 1 and portable plate 2, fixed head 1 and portable plate 2 are fixed through flute profile fixed via 17 and fixing hole 18 with bolt;
3, regulate the position of jogger hole 7, jogger hole 7 and GW6 type isolating switch connecting lever macro-axis 15 are aligned;
4, fixed head 1 and portable plate 2 are passed in push rod 5 one end, fixed head 1 and portable plate 2 and transmission case are fixed, and push rod 5 and upper backup pad 3 are spirally connected;
5, the corresponding active card of latch 10 on two pull bar 9 tops is connected in the regulating tank 8 of the both sides of upper backup pad 3;
6, the bottom of two pull bars 9 is each passed through connecting hole 11 corresponding on lower supporting plate 4, and fix with hold-doun nut 12, GW6 type isolating switch connecting lever macro-axis 15 is made to be fixed between upper backup pad 3 and lower supporting plate 4, the axle sleeve of GW6 type isolating switch connecting lever macro-axis 15 and arc groove 13 clamping;
7, turn clockwise push rod 5, the thrust utilizing push rod to produce by getting rusty, the GW6 type isolating switch connecting lever macro-axis 15 of bite ejects.
